Types of Wheel Pulleys
Fixed Pulleys
Fixed pulleys are stationary and change the direction of the force applied. They are commonly used in flagpoles to hoist flags.
Movable Pulleys
Movable pulleys have a free-moving pulley that reduces the amount of force needed to lift an object. They are often used in elevators.
Compound Pulleys
Compound pulleys combine fixed and movable pulleys to provide both a mechanical advantage and the ability to change the direction of the force. They are utilized in various lifting systems.
